Willamette Valley
America’s Burgundy
- Soil
- Marine-sediment and volcanic (“Jory”) soils; cool, rainy, marginal climate.
- Style
- Perfumed, elegant, high-acid Pinot Noir and crisp Pinot Gris and Chardonnay.
- Top sites
- Dundee Hills, Eola-Amity Hills, Ribbon Ridge (volcanic vs sedimentary soils).
- Vintages
- 2014, 2016, 2018, 2019, 2021
- Producers
- Eyrie VineyardsBergströmCristom
Tip · Cool, wet Willamette is the US’s Pinot Noir heartland — its marginal climate makes vivid, Burgundian reds. Burgundy’s Drouhin family famously set up here in 1987.
